BPA members can gain expertise in business-related fields such as business administration, management, marketing, finance, and entrepreneurship through their involvement with the organization. BPA (Business Professionals of America) specifically focuses on developing skills and knowledge relevant to the business sector, which enhances participants' capabilities in these critical areas.

The emphasis on business disciplines helps members prepare for diverse careers, equips them with practical skills applicable in a wide range of corporate environments, and encourages networking with professionals already established in these fields. This targeted approach ensures that BPA provides resources, training, and competitive events that align with real-world business practices, making it a valuable experience for members pursuing a career in business.
